Is South Area, Wichita, KS Safe from Murder?

The A grade means the rate of murder is much lower than the average US neighborhood. South Area is in the 89th percentile for safety, meaning 11% of neighborhoods are safer and 89% of neighborhoods are more dangerous. This analysis applies to South Area's proper boundaries only. See the table on nearby places below for nearby neighborhoods.

The rate of murder in South Area is 0.0211 per 1,000 residents during a standard year. People who live in South Area generally consider the north part of the neighborhood to be the safest.

Your chance of being a victim of murder in South Area may be as high as 1 in 20,026 in the northeast neighborhoods, or as low as 1 in 141,770 in the north part of the neighborhood.

By a simple count ignoring population, more murder occurs in the northeast parts of South Area, Wichita, KS: about 0 per year. The central part of South Area has fewer cases of murder with only 0 in a typical year.

How South Area's Murder Rate Compares

The chart below compares the murder rate in South Area to the Kansas state average and the national average. All rates are the number of crimes per 1,000 residents in a standard year.

South Area, Wichita, KS: 0.0211
Kansas: 0.0526
USA: 0.0671

Considering only the murder rate, South Area is safer than the Kansas state average and safer than the national average.

Interpreting the Murder Map

Remember that murder rates are measured per resident. Places with heavy daytime traffic, like shopping districts, airports, and parks, can look more dangerous than they are for the people who live there. See a full guide to reading South Area's crime maps on the South Area overall crime page.
